Subject: FareRules cut-over complete

Team,

The cut-over from the legacy shipping-fee tables to the FareRules engine finished last night without incident. All zones on Brontide Logistics traffic now resolve through the new evaluator, and the old tables are frozen. Refund calculations were spot-checked this morning and matched. For reference, the values the service is currently running with are as follows.

config for tagaf-bawif:
[norok]
host = norok.ordinworks.local
user = norok_svc
database = norok_prod

## Runbook: Reset Flow Revamp

Heads up: the Lockmere password reset revamp ships behind the `reset_v2` flag. Flip it for staff first, watch the Tally dashboard for bounce spikes, then ramp to 25%. Old reset tokens stay valid for 48 hours, so don't panic about in-flight emails. If you need to roll back, just unflip — no data migration. The token store connects with the string below.

replica DSN, fajog-hahig: mongodb://gorius_svc:HI@db-3d26.zarqellabs.example:5432/kelys

Subject: Config hot-reload duties are moving

Hey folks, quick heads-up for those who just joined the Larkspur team: ownership of the hot-reload pipeline for service configs is changing hands. If you push a config and it doesn't pick up live, don't restart the pods — that masks the real issue. File it against the reload watcher instead. Questions about reload behavior, TTLs, or the watcher daemon should go to our new owner. Here's who to ping:

account owner for hahig-fahag: Pelael Istax Novys

Bulk edits in the Fennelworth admin table are performed through the /admin/rows:batch endpoint, which accepts up to 500 row mutations per request. Each mutation carries a row ID, a field map, and an optional precondition hash; if any precondition fails, the whole batch is rejected atomically. Reviewers should note that partial-apply mode was removed in v4, so callers must chunk their own retries. All batch calls authenticate against the internal Gatewren service, and the staging key used by the test fixtures is reproduced directly below.

gateway credential: kto15_8KtvEYSD8WJ9Uyq